Here are my gripes/bugs -

The "People" app for contacts no longer has the alphabet listed vertically along the scroller. I used to just touch the letter I wanted to jump to, now it's just a guess how far down the list I want to go.

Volume control for calls and notifications is no longer able to be linked as one volume setting, at least I recall being able to do this in JB. Very annoying to me. I found this out with a bug in the SmartAction volume control for my charging dock. I have it set to mute volume when in the dock and vibrate only. However when I undock only the call volume goes back to normal, the notification volume stays muted until I manually go into volume control and turn it back up.

If you use one of the older apk files that only required 4.1, it works just fine even on 4.1 Jelly Bean as of some update to the Google Search app a month or two ago. (before then it required at least 4.2 or it would crash because of trying to use a 4.2 feature) Since the app only triggers Google Search to register the launcher and adds some wallpaper images, it doesn't matter if you have an old or new one. The apk to enable it technically doesn't even include any app at all.

So far no updates have broken 4.1 compatibility since they fixed it to work on it.
